What symbolizes Rhodolite?
Rhodolite is a type of garnet, and its symbolic meanings may share some common themes with other garnet varieties, but it also has unique attributes. Here are some symbolizations often associated with rhodolite:
Love and Compassion: Like many other varieties of garnet, rhodolite is often associated with themes of love and compassion. It is believed to inspire feelings of warmth, affection, and emotional well-being.
Balance and Harmony: Rhodolite garnet is sometimes linked to balance and harmony, both in relationships and within oneself. It is thought to promote a sense of equilibrium and prevent discord.
Passion and Energy: The rich, vibrant color of rhodolite is seen as a symbol of passion and vitality. It is thought to invigorate the spirit and bring energy to various aspects of life.
Creativity and Inspiration: Rhodolite is believed to stimulate creativity and inspire artistic expression. It is associated with unlocking one's creative potential and bringing fresh ideas to the forefront.
Spiritual Growth: Some people view rhodolite as a stone that facilitates spiritual growth. It may encourage introspection, meditation, and a deeper connection to one's spiritual self.
